Understanding West Nile Virus and Its Course

West Nile virus (WNV) is a mosquito-borne pathogen that can cause illness in humans. Most people infected with WNV experience no symptoms or only mild flu-like signs. The body’s immune system typically fights off the virus effectively, leading to spontaneous recovery. However, the severity of infection varies widely, ranging from asymptomatic cases to severe neurological complications.

The critical question many ask is: Does West Nile Go Away On Its Own? In most cases, yes. The virus does not require antiviral treatment because the immune response usually eliminates it within a few weeks. Still, understanding how this happens and when medical intervention becomes necessary is essential.

How Does the Body Combat West Nile Virus?

The immune system deploys multiple defenses against WNV after infection. Upon a mosquito bite transmitting the virus, innate immunity kicks in immediately:

    • Interferons signal neighboring cells to heighten antiviral defenses.
    • Macrophages and dendritic cells engulf viral particles and present them to adaptive immune cells.
    • B cells produce antibodies that neutralize circulating viruses.
    • T cells destroy infected host cells to limit viral replication.

This coordinated response typically contains the infection before it spreads extensively. In most healthy individuals, this means the virus is cleared naturally without lasting damage.

The Timeline of Viral Clearance

After infection, viral RNA can be detected in blood for about 1 to 2 weeks. Symptoms—if any—appear around 3 to 14 days post-exposure. Mild symptoms last for several days up to a couple of weeks. During this time, antibody levels rise sharply and neutralize the virus.

In uncomplicated cases:

  • Viral load peaks early.
  • Symptoms fade as antibodies increase.
  • Full recovery usually occurs within 7 to 10 days.

This natural clearance exemplifies why most people don’t require specific treatment.

Symptom Spectrum: Mild vs Severe Cases

West Nile virus infections fall into broad categories based on symptom severity:

Symptom Category Description Typical Duration
Asymptomatic No noticeable symptoms; infection detected only via blood tests. N/A (virus cleared silently)
Mild Illness (West Nile Fever) Fever, headache, body aches, fatigue, rash; resembles flu-like illness. Several days to two weeks
Severe Neuroinvasive Disease Meningitis, encephalitis, paralysis; requires hospitalization. Weeks to months; may cause lasting effects

Most infections fall into the first two categories where spontaneous recovery is expected. Severe neuroinvasive disease occurs in less than 1% of infected individuals but demands urgent care.

Mild Infection Recovery Details

For those with mild symptoms like fever and fatigue, rest and supportive care are sufficient. The immune system gradually suppresses viral replication until it becomes undetectable.

Residual fatigue or weakness may linger for weeks but generally resolves fully without complications.

The Role of Age and Immune Status in Recovery

Age and overall health significantly influence whether West Nile virus goes away on its own or leads to complications:

    • Younger individuals: Usually mount a robust immune response that clears the virus quickly.
    • Elderly people: Face higher risk of severe disease due to weakened immunity.
    • Immunocompromised patients: May experience prolonged viremia or more severe symptoms requiring medical intervention.

In these vulnerable groups, close monitoring is crucial because spontaneous clearance might be slower or incomplete.

The Immune System’s Limitations

Sometimes the immune response fails to control viral spread effectively. This can lead to invasion of the central nervous system (CNS), causing inflammation of brain tissues (encephalitis) or membranes (meningitis). These conditions are serious and often require hospitalization with supportive therapies such as intravenous fluids and respiratory support.

Despite this severity, even neuroinvasive diseases can improve over time with proper care—though some patients suffer permanent neurological deficits.

Treatment Options: When Does Medical Care Become Necessary?

No specific antiviral drugs are approved for West Nile virus infection currently. Treatment focuses on symptom management:

    • Mild cases: Rest, hydration, over-the-counter pain relievers like acetaminophen or ibuprofen.
    • Severe neuroinvasive cases: Hospitalization for intensive supportive care including respiratory support if needed.
    • No vaccine: Prevention through mosquito control remains key.

Because most infections resolve naturally, medical treatment is reserved for complicated presentations. This aligns with understanding that in general terms: yes, West Nile does go away on its own in most people.

The Importance of Early Detection and Monitoring

If symptoms worsen or neurological signs develop—such as confusion, muscle weakness, seizures—it’s vital to seek immediate medical attention. Early supportive care improves outcomes significantly.

Laboratory tests can confirm WNV infection by detecting antibodies or viral RNA in blood or cerebrospinal fluid samples.

Differentiating West Nile Virus from Other Illnesses

West Nile fever’s symptoms overlap with many viral infections like influenza or dengue fever. Accurate diagnosis depends on laboratory testing since symptom-based assessment alone isn’t reliable.

Key distinguishing factors include:

    • A history of recent mosquito exposure in endemic areas during summer/fall seasons.
    • The presence of neurological symptoms suggests WNV neuroinvasive disease rather than simple flu.
    • Certain lab markers such as elevated white blood cell count in cerebrospinal fluid support diagnosis.

Recognizing these differences helps avoid misdiagnosis and ensures appropriate management if needed.

The Global Impact and Seasonal Patterns of West Nile Virus

West Nile virus is widespread across Africa, Europe, Asia, and North America. It thrives where certain mosquito species breed—especially Culex mosquitoes—and bird reservoirs exist.

In temperate regions like the United States:

    • The transmission season peaks during late summer through early fall when mosquitoes are most active.
    • The majority of human cases occur during these months due to increased exposure risk.

Understanding this seasonality aids public health efforts targeting mosquito control and personal protection measures such as insect repellents and window screens.

A Closer Look at Transmission Dynamics

Birds serve as amplifying hosts where the virus replicates at high levels without killing them outright. Mosquitoes feeding on infected birds pick up WNV and then transmit it during subsequent bites on humans or other mammals who are incidental hosts—not capable of further spreading the virus efficiently.

This cycle explains why outbreaks tend to flare up suddenly during warm months when mosquito populations explode.

The Long-Term Outlook After Infection

Most people who recover from West Nile fever regain full health with no lasting effects. However:

    • A small percentage experience prolonged fatigue or cognitive issues lasting months after illness resolution.

For those with neuroinvasive disease:

    • The recovery phase may stretch over weeks or months depending on damage extent.

Rehabilitation therapies can help improve motor skills and cognitive function if deficits persist.

The Immune Memory Factor

Once exposed to WNV, individuals develop immunity that generally protects against reinfection for years or lifetime. This adaptive memory prevents repeated illness from future exposures—a reassuring fact given ongoing circulation in many areas worldwide.
